Understanding the 4A-GE Engine
The 4A-GE is a 1.6-liter inline-four engine produced by Toyota, featured in various models during the 1980s and 1990s. It is known for its high revving nature and strong performance characteristics. The engine features a DOHC (Dual Overhead Cam) design, which allows for better airflow and efficiency. To unlock its true potential, performance tuning is essential.

Steps to Achieve 160-180 HP
1. Upgrade the Intake System
Improving the intake system is crucial for enhancing airflow into the engine. Consider upgrading to a high-performance intake manifold and a larger throttle body. Additionally, installing a high-flow air filter can significantly improve engine breathing.
2. Optimize the Exhaust System
A free-flowing exhaust system is essential for maximizing performance. Upgrading to a performance exhaust manifold and cat-back system will reduce back pressure and improve exhaust flow, contributing to increased horsepower.
3. ECU Tuning with Hondata or AEM
Once the intake and exhaust systems are optimized, it’s time to tune the ECU. Both Hondata and AEM allow for fine-tuning of fuel maps, ignition timing, and other critical parameters. This step is vital for achieving the desired power output.
4. Upgrade Fuel System
To support increased horsepower, the fuel system may need upgrades. Consider installing larger fuel injectors and a high-flow fuel pump to ensure adequate fuel delivery to the engine under high-performance conditions.
5. Monitor Engine Performance
Utilizing data logging features available in Hondata or AEM is crucial. Monitoring parameters such as air-fuel ratio, engine temperature, and boost levels (if applicable) helps ensure the engine runs optimally and reliably.
Potential Challenges and Considerations
Tuning the 4A-GE engine for higher performance does come with challenges. It’s essential to consider the following:
- Reliability: Increased power output can lead to stress on engine components. Ensure that all parts are in good condition and capable of handling the added power.
- Tuning Expertise: Proper tuning requires knowledge and experience. Consider consulting with a professional tuner who has experience with the 4A-GE engine.
- Legal Considerations: Be aware of local emissions regulations when modifying the exhaust system and engine components.
